java网上书店销售管理系统内容摘要:
5 开发与实现 开发环境 (1)硬件环境(服务器端和客户端) (2)软件环境 Win2020 advanced server 2020+++SQL server 2020 系统总体方案的设计与实施 (1) 网 站内容规划 (1)域名: (2)网页规划 6133 站点的网页设计应简洁、美观,界面应与书店形象相符,网页大小有所限制,网页必须响应及时,可以采用多种浏览器浏览,便于检索,以满足不同用户的需要。 (3)网站内容的组织原则 知己知彼,百战不殆。 建站之初,必须花点力气,通过搜索引擎找出同类网站,逐个访问名单上所有的网站,然后做一个简单的表格,列出你认为是竞争对手的企业名称、所在地、产品搜述、产品价格、网站特点等等,从中找出你的产品优于或不同于其他竞争对手 产品的优点或特色;同时,你也应该清楚地认识到自己产品的不足之处,思考如何改进使产品更具竞争力,并制定出如何改进的方案。 这实际上也是一个企业找出如何与网络相结合的经营策略,以适应日益竞争的国际化市场。 在充分了解了网上竞争对手的情况并研究了他们的产品和网页的基础后,参照内容组织原则,制订出更能体现产品特点的网页内容。 (4)清楚地操作界面及查询互动功能 一个好的网站必须要有良好的操作介面,能使浏览者在最短时间进入要想去浏览的区域。 在有些网站内,查询往往答非所问,若能让浏览者在短时间内查询到想要 的主题是重要关键,故提供强力的查询功能是网站需着眼的方向。 网站要考虑到适当的互动,这项功能可加强浏览者的意愿与兴趣。 以后才会经常进网站来浏览。 设立动态互动的问题咨询 /反馈页面,倾听客户声音,保持良好、及时的沟通。 (5)产品查询,展示功能 魏建龙 《网上书店销售管理系统》 第 16 页 共 41 页 16 网站是企业产品展示橱窗,可通过公司设备、先进技术、设计创意、质量控制和作业规格等更好地突出产品特点。 开发产品查询系统,让客户可自行键入相关资料以查询所需的产品,必要时配以精美的样品图和价格资料,充分展示你产品的优势。 对商务型网站而言,产品销售是 第一要务,若能使用最少篇幅将产品的特性表达清楚,对商品的销售有很大的助益。 有些网站对它们的商品无法用简短的文字介绍清楚,在竞争上就失去了优势。 (6)网上接单 可开发应用网上产品查询、接订单和订单管理系统。 进一步的应用还有在线支付、邮购寄发,甚至物流配送到府等。 作为一个网上接单的例子,让我们来看看内地的一家输出公司-深圳龙辉菲林输出中心 (务,其网站的主要功能就是提供一个在线上接订单的功能,并提供 了简单的用户注册机制。 进入了落订单介面,我们可以看到用户可以通过网页的交互介面设置订单内容,包括文件格式、尺寸、分色、线数、阴阳片、药膜面、打样与否、打样纸要求等等,并且能够选择要出菲林的文件上传,从而初步实现了电子商务的基本功能-客户在线上落订单。 当然,更进一步的应用还可以扩展为购物车、订单管理、客户管理、线上支付等。 (2) web 数据库的建立(在线书店数据库) 在线书店数据库 (shopguan) My_Book 图书信息 , 商店图书表 如下表 51 所示: 字段名称 字段类型 字段大小 字段说明 备注 Id int 4 ID 序列号 自动增长 (主键 ) BookName Varchar 40 书名 Not null BookClass int 4 图书类别 Author varchar 25 作者 Publish varchar 150 出版社 BookNo varchar 30 书号 Content varchar 40000 内容介绍 Prince Float 4 书价 魏建龙 《网上书店销售管理系统》 第 17 页 共 41 页 17 Amount int 4 总数量 Leav_number int 4 剩余数量 RegTime datetime 8 登记时间 Not NUll 表 51 商店图书表 My_BookClass 商店图书类别 表如下表 52 所示: 字段名称 字段类型 字段大小 字段说明 备注 Id int 4 ID 序列号 自动增长 (主键 ) ClassName varchar 30 图书类别名 Not null 表 52 商店图书类别 表 My_BookAdminuser 图书管理员信息如表 53 所示: 字段名称 字段类型 字段大小 字段说明 备注 AdminUser varchar 20 管理员用 户名 (主键 ) AdminPass varchar 50 管理员密码 Not null 表 53 图书管理员信息表 My_Users 购书用户 如下 表 54 所示: 字段名称 字段类型 字段大小 字段说明 备注 Id int 4 ID 序列号 自动增长 (主键 ) UserName varchar 20 购物用户名 Not null PassWord varchar 50 用户密码 Not null Names varchar 20 用户联系用姓名 Sex varchar 2 用户性别 Address varchar 150 用户联系地址 Phone varchar 25 用户联系电话 Post varchar 8 用户联系邮编 Email varchar 50 用户电子邮件 RegTime dateTime 用户注册时间 RegIpAddress varchar 20 用户注册时 IP 地址 魏建龙 《网上书店销售管理系统》 第 18 页 共 41 页 18 表 54 购书用户表 BookBasket 购物车订单号 如下表 55 所示: 字段名称 字段类型 字段大小 字段说明 备注 Id int 4 ID 序列号 自动增长 (主键 ) IndentNo varchar 20 订单编号 Not null UserId int 4 用户序列号 Not null SubmitTime datetime 8 提交订单时间 Not null ConsignmentTime varchar 20 交货时间 TotalPrice float 8 总金额 content varchar 400 用户备注 IPAddress varchar 20 下单时 IP IsPayoff int 4 用户是否已付款 IsSales int 4 是否已发 货 表 55 购物车订货表 My_IndentList 购物车订单货物列表 如下表 56 所示: 字段名称 字段类型 字段大小 字段说明 备注 Id int 4 ID 序列号 自动增长 (主键 ) IndentNo int 4 订单号表序列号 Not null BookNo int 4 图书表序列号 Not null Amount int 4 订货数量 表 56 购物车订单货物列表 网 站总体设计 (用例图,顺序图,用例公约) 系统用例图 如下图 所示: 魏建龙 《网上书店销售管理系统》 第 19 页 共 41 页 19 管 理 员录 入 新 书 信 息修 改 书 籍 信 息顾 客查 看 书 籍购 买 图 书注 册 顾 客 信 息书 店 管 理 系 统管 理 订 单管 理 员 登 录顾 客 登 录管 理 用 户修 改 个 人 信 息查 看 个 人 订 单查 看 购 物 车提 交 购 物 车 图 系统用例图 交易顺序图 如下图 所示: 魏建龙 《网上书店销售管理系统》 第 20 页 共 41 页 20 图 交易顺序图 用例公约 表如下表 57 所示: 管 理 员管 理 员 登 录 用例名称 管理员登陆 参与者 管理员 假设 管理员已进入网站主页 前置条件 后置条件 主事件流 1. 管理员输入用户名和密码; 2. 系统验证管理员身份; 3. 系统显示管理系统总界面。 备选事件流 2a. 如果用户名和密码错误,系统提示错误,并加拒绝进入,返回 1 管 理 员录 入 新 书 信 息 用例名称 录入新书信息 参与者 管理员 假设 数据库中不存在此书籍 前置条件 管理员已登陆成功 后置条件 将书籍信息存入数据库 主事件流 1. 管理员向系统发出 “新增书籍信息 ”,请求。 魏建龙 《网上书店销售管理系统》 第 21 页 共 41 页 21 2. 系统要求管理员选择新增图书类型。 3. 管理员做出选择后,系统显示相应界面,让管理员输入信息。 4. 管理员输入的书籍的相关信息,包括:书名、作者、出版社、 ISBN 号、所属类别、定价、数量、图书简介。 5. 系统确认输入的 ISBN 号是否有相同的。 6.系统将输入的信息存入数据库。 备选事件流 5a1. 如果有相同 ISBN 号的,则显示出重复的书籍,并要求管理员选则修改信息或取消输入。 5a2. 管理员选择取消输入,则结束用例,不作存档工作。 5a3. 管理员选择修改信息,修改完后(修改时可选则重置,重新填写,也可在原先的信息上修改 ),转到5) 管 理 员修 改 书 籍 信 息 用例名称 修改书籍信息 参与者 管理员 假设 数据库中存在此书籍 魏建龙 《网上书店销售管理系统》 第 22 页 共 41 页 22 前置条件 管理员已登陆成功 后置条件 将新的书籍信息存入数据库 主事件流 1. 管理员向系统发出 “修改书籍信息 ”请求。 2. 系统显示本书籍信息,管理员可修改的包括:书名、作者、出版社、ISBN 号、所属类别、定价、数量、图书简介。 3. 点击确定,系统确认输入的 ISBN 号是否有相同的。 4.系统将输入的新信息存入数据库。 备选事件流 3a1. 如果有相同 ISBN 号的,则显示出重复的书籍,并要求管理员选则修改信息或取消修改。 3a2. 管理员选择取消输入,则结束用例,不作存档工作。 3a3. 管理员选择修改信息,修改完后(修改时可选则重置,重新填写,也可在原先的信息上修改 ),转到5) 魏建龙 《网上书店销售管理系统》 第 23 页 共 41 页 23 管 理 员管 理 订 单 用例名称 管理订单 参与者 管理员 假设 数据库中已有订单 前置条件 管理员已登陆成功 后置条件 将新的书籍信息存入数据库 主事件流 1. 管理员向系统发出查看订单请求。 2. 系统按顺序显示订单信息。 3. 点击要修改的第订单,后边的 ”修改 ”。 4. 系统显示本订单的详细信息,可修改的信息有时否已付款,是否已发货或删除订单。 5. 点击确定,将修改存入数据库。 备选事件流 管 理 员管 理 用 户 用例名称 管理订单 参与者 管理员 假设 数据库中已有用户注册 魏建龙 《网上书店销售管理系统》 第 24 页 共 41 页 24 前置条件 管理员已登陆成功 后置条件 将新用户信息存入数据库 主事件流 1. 管理员向系统发出查看用户信息请求。 2. 系统按顺序显示用户基本信息。 3. 点击要修改的用户,后边的 ”修改 ”,对基本信息进行修改。 4. 如有删除,点击右边的 ”删除 “ ; 5.。java网上书店销售管理系统
相关推荐
需要。 软件方面,编程的软件以及 Web 服务器等均已具备,并且环境变量已经搭好,数据库用 MySQL存储大量的数据, MySQL 开源化,目前已经很成熟,在灵活、安全和易用方面均能提供良好的支持。 因此,系统的软件开发平台已经成熟可行。 设计目标 在线考试系统的总体目标: 1. 本系统提供给管理员类用户 、教师类用户 及学生类用户使用。 不同的用户类型所能完成的功能不同。 管理员类用户可以
nitialColor),其中参数 Component 指定对话框所依赖的组件,即文本编辑器中的文本区 area, title 指定对话框的标题“调色板”, initialColor指定对话框返回的初始颜色,即对话框消失 后,返回默认值。 三、 建立 Choice下拉列表实现对字体的设 计 Choice list。 GraphicsEnvironment ge=()。 String
3 视频序列编码的压缩方法 在过去的 30 多年中,视频压缩技术获得了飞速的发展。 视频数据之所 以能进行高倍率的压缩,是因为视频数据的空间域和时间域存在着大最的数据冗余,通过降低空域冗余和时域冗余就可以对视频数据进行有效的压缩。 为了获得更高的压缩编码效率,编码技术也变得越来越精细和复杂。 但是,最基本的 DCT(离散余弦变换)变换编码、 VLC(可变长编码)统计编码、运动估计等技术仍
midlet,map)。 sprite=new PushSprite(map)。 gameState=GAME_LOGO。 new Thread(this).start()。 } Layer类 Layer类是一个抽象类,代表了界面的一个基本显示单元。 每一个 Layer都有位置、大小、可见性等属性,以及更改这些属性的方法。 我们并不直接使用 Layer类,而是使用它的两个子类
(img1, 0,0,(),(),0,0, 0,|)。 (img2, 0,0,(),(),0,40, y,|)。 ( 开始游戏 , 70, 50, 0 )。 ( 退出游戏 , 70, 80, 0 )。 break。 case 1: (img, 0,0,(),(),0,0, 0,|)。 (img2, 0,0,(),(),0,40, Ly,|)。 (简单 , () / 2 15, () / 2 30
K 测量工程沿线和各工点的局部地形,一个基准站可同时为多个流动站工作,因此,可分三个小组同时展开地形测绘工作,而且大多数地形测绘仅通过这项技术就能完成。 本工程测点位于城乡结合部中,并有大量高压变电线路,因此测量时 GPS信号受到严重阻碍,因此测量中我们采用 RTK 技术与全站仪相结合的方法来进行桩位放样。 这样可以利用 RTK 技术对所需图和点进行测设,再通过全站仪测量碎部。